Series circuits - Series circuits are also known as current-coupled or daisy chain coupled. In a series circuit, current goes through each and every component in the circuit. therefore, every component in a series connection have the same current. There is only one path in a series circuit in which the current can flow.

Current

I = I1 = I2 = I3 = .....In

Current is same for all element in the series circuit.

Resistors

Rtotal = R1 + R2 + R3 + ......+ Rn

The total resistance in series is equal to the sum of individual resistances.

Parallel circuits - In Parallel circuits, potential difference (voltage) across their ends are same but the total current is the sum of the currents through the individual components, in accordance with Kirchhoff's current law.


Current

Itotal = V(1/R1 + 1/R2 + .....+ 1/Rn)

The current in each individual resistor is found by Ohm's law.

Resistors

1/Rtotal = 1/R1 + 1/R2 + .......+ 1/Rn

To find the total resistance of all components, add the reciprocals of the resistances Ri of each component and take the reciprocal of the sum.

Voltage

V = V1 = V2 = ........ = Vn

Voltage is same for all elements.
